What It Is and How It Works

Ivermectin is an antiparasitic medication that belongs to the avermectin family. It works by binding to the glutamate-gated chloride ion channels found in the nerve and muscle cells of invertebrates, leading to paralysis and death of the parasite. Its spectrum includes a variety of internal and external parasites, such as worms, lice, and mites.

Indications / Uses

In livestock, ivermectin is mainly used to control and eradicate internal parasitic worms and external parasites like mange mites and lice. Commonly treated conditions include roundworm infection, lungworm infection, and external parasite infestations. It\’s important for farmers to know which parasites are prevalent in their area to decide on appropriate use, always guided by veterinary advice.

Side Effects Common to Serious

Common Side Effects

Most livestock tolerate ivermectin well, but minor side effects like temporary discomfort at the injection site can occur.

Less Common Side Effects

In some instances, animals may exhibit transient signs like skin rash or mild diarrhea.

Serious or Rare Side Effects

Though rare, neurological issues such as tremors or incoordination may occur, especially in overdosing scenarios. If serious side effects arise, seek urgent veterinary assistance immediately.

Contraindications & Precautions

Ivermectin should generally be avoided or used with caution:

  • In animals that are young or pregnant without veterinary supervision.
  • If the animal has a known hypersensitivity or allergy to ivermectin.
  • In environments where it could potentially contaminate water sources.
  • Adhering strictly to recommended dosages and withdrawal times before animals are processed for meat or milk is critical to ensure food safety.

Comparisons When Relevant

Ivermectin is often compared with other antiparasitic agents, such as albendazole or fenbendazole. Here\’s a brief comparison table:

Option Typical Use Key Pros/Cons Notable Cautions
Ivermectin Parasitic infections Broad spectrum; easy administration Environmental caution, CNS toxicity risk
Albendazole Worm infestations Effective against multiple worm species Teratogenicity in pregnant animals
Fenbendazole Internal parasites Safe for many farm species Less effective against ectoparasites
